随着城市化进程的加快,交通拥堵已经成为许多城市居民生活中的一大难题。为了改善这一状况,各种新型的出行方式和技术不断涌现,旨在为人们提供更加高效、便捷的出行体验。本文将带您揭秘这些高效出行新体验,探讨如何告别拥堵,享受轻松出行。

一、共享出行:共享单车与共享汽车

1. 共享单车

共享单车作为一种新型的绿色出行方式,凭借其便捷、环保的特点,迅速在各大城市普及。用户只需下载相应的APP,就可以轻松找到附近的共享单车,实现“随借随还”的便捷出行。

代码示例(Python):

import requests

def find_bikes(city):
    url = f"https://api.example.com/bikes/{city}"
    response = requests.get(url)
    bikes = response.json()
    return bikes

city = "北京"
bikes = find_bikes(city)
print(f"在北京找到的共享单车数量:{len(bikes)}")

2. 共享汽车

共享汽车作为一种新型的共享出行方式,逐渐受到人们的关注。与共享单车相比,共享汽车可以满足人们更远的出行需求,同时也提供了更加舒适的乘坐体验。

代码示例(Python):

import requests

def find_cars(city):
    url = f"https://api.example.com/cars/{city}"
    response = requests.get(url)
    cars = response.json()
    return cars

city = "上海"
cars = find_cars(city)
print(f"在上海找到的共享汽车数量:{len(cars)}")

二、智能交通系统

智能交通系统(ITS)是利用现代信息技术对交通系统进行优化和管理的手段。通过实时监控、数据分析等技术,智能交通系统可以有效缓解交通拥堵,提高出行效率。

1. 交通流量预测

通过收集历史交通数据,智能交通系统可以对未来的交通流量进行预测,从而提前采取措施,避免拥堵。

代码示例(Python):

import pandas as pd
from sklearn.linear_model import LinearRegression

def predict_traffic_flow(data):
    model = LinearRegression()
    X = data[['hour', 'day_of_week']]
    y = data['traffic_flow']
    model.fit(X, y)
    return model

data = pd.read_csv("traffic_data.csv")
model = predict_traffic_flow(data)
print(f"预测未来一周的交通流量:{model.predict([[0, 1], [1, 2], [2, 3], [3, 4], [4, 5], [5, 6], [6, 0]]).tolist()}")

2. 智能信号灯控制

智能信号灯控制可以根据实时交通流量,自动调整信号灯配时,提高道路通行效率。

代码示例(Python):

import numpy as np

def control_traffic_lights(traffic_flow):
    green_time = max(30 - traffic_flow, 0)
    yellow_time = 3
    red_time = 20 - green_time - yellow_time
    return green_time, yellow_time, red_time

traffic_flow = np.random.randint(0, 100)
green_time, yellow_time, red_time = control_traffic_lights(traffic_flow)
print(f"信号灯配时:绿灯{green_time}秒,黄灯{yellow_time}秒,红灯{red_time}秒")

三、自动驾驶技术

自动驾驶技术是未来出行的重要方向,有望彻底改变人们的出行方式。通过搭载先进传感器的自动驾驶汽车,可以实现无人驾驶、智能避障等功能,提高行车安全,减少交通事故。

1. 自动驾驶技术原理

自动驾驶技术主要基于感知、决策和控制三个环节。

代码示例(Python):

import cv2

def detect_objects(image):
    # 使用OpenCV进行图像处理,检测道路上的物体
    objects = cv2.detectMultiScale(image, scaleFactor=1.1, minNeighbors=5, minSize=(30, 30), flags=cv2.CASCADE_SCALE_IMAGE)
    return objects

image = cv2.imread("road_image.jpg")
objects = detect_objects(image)
print(f"检测到的物体:{objects}")

2. 自动驾驶汽车应用场景

自动驾驶汽车可以应用于公共交通、物流运输、私人出行等多个领域。

代码示例(Python):

def autonomous_vehicle_application(scene):
    if scene == "public_transport":
        print("自动驾驶公交车")
    elif scene == "logistics":
        print("自动驾驶货车")
    elif scene == "private_travel":
        print("自动驾驶私家车")
    else:
        print("未知场景")

scene = "private_travel"
autonomous_vehicle_application(scene)

四、总结

告别拥堵,乐途换挡,高效出行新体验正在逐步走进我们的生活。通过共享出行、智能交通系统、自动驾驶技术等手段,我们有理由相信,未来的出行将更加便捷、舒适、安全。让我们共同期待这一美好愿景的实现。